Trampoline Assembly questions, answered by experts

You can start by finding playground installers in your area that have amassed mostly positive reviews online. Next, search for the companies on the Better Business Bureau’s (BBB) website to see if any consumer complaints have been filed. Once you rule out companies with poor reviews and a history of complaints, contact the remaining options and ask the following questions to find the right installer for you:

  • Will you pull permits if required?

  • Do you offer a warranty?

  • How long do you expect the installation to take?

  • Do you have experience working with the specific playground material I want?

Installation typically takes 1-2 days, depending on the equipment and site preparation required.

Wood, metal, and plastic are common materials. Choose based on durability, aesthetics, and maintenance needs.

DIY is possible for small sets. Professional installation ensures safety and compliance with manufacturer guidelines.

It may be tempting to DIY the construction of a swing set to save money, but we don’t recommend it. Since children will use the swing set, the entire system must be solid and safe, meaning the cost savings aren’t worth potentially endangering them. Plus, most DIYers will have to build their swing sets out of wood, which won’t last as long as metal or vinyl and introduces the risk of splinters. Instead, hire a local playground equipment installer to ensure the swing set is built safely and efficiently, setting up your kids for fun for years to come.
